系统容器技术正以前所未有的速度重塑现代软件架构,其核心优势在于将应用程序及其依赖项封装在轻量级、可移植的环境中。这种封装方式不仅提升了部署效率,更显著降低了运行时的资源开销。通过隔离进程、文件系统与网络配置,容器实现了应用间的无缝隔离,避免了传统虚拟机带来的性能损耗。
容器的高效性源于其共享宿主机操作系统内核的设计理念。与虚拟机需要为每个实例运行独立的操作系统不同,容器仅需启动用户空间的运行环境,大幅缩减了启动时间与内存占用。这一特性使得大规模服务部署成为可能,尤其适用于微服务架构中频繁启停的应用场景。
编排系统如Kubernetes进一步释放了容器的潜力。它通过自动化调度、负载均衡与故障恢复机制,使容器集群具备自愈能力。开发者无需手动干预,系统即可根据资源使用情况动态调整服务实例数量,确保高可用性与响应速度。同时,编排平台支持声明式配置,让运维逻辑清晰可维护,减少了人为操作失误的风险。

AI生成内容图,仅供参考
性能跃升的背后,是资源调度与网络通信的深度优化。容器网络模型采用虚拟网桥与CNI插件,实现跨节点的高效通信;存储方面,通过持久化卷与动态供应机制,保障数据安全与访问效率。这些底层优化共同构建了一个稳定、敏捷的运行环境。
随着边缘计算与云原生生态的发展,容器与编排技术正向更广泛的领域渗透。从AI推理服务到实时数据处理,系统容器已成为支撑高性能应用的核心引擎。未来,随着智能化调度算法的引入,容器将更加主动地适应负载变化,真正实现“按需而动”的极致性能。